What is it about?

An important aspect of clevis and lug joint design is proper pin sizing. This study considers the effect of the gap size between the clevis and lug on required pin strength and shows that below certain gap to pin size ratios, the pin fails in pure shear.

Featured Image

Why is it important?

This is an important finding for many engine mounting systems that use clevis and lug joints, particularly in the aerospace industry.
